***** SANJEEV PRAKASH SHARMA , J (ORAL) 1.

This is a civil writ petition filed under Articles 226/227 of the Constitution of India for issuance of a writ in the nature of certiorari for quashing the order dated 13.12.2021 (Annexure P-8), whereby the claim of the petitioner has been rejected.

2.

The petitioner approaches this Court for counting service rendered by him in a private institution from 16.11.1969 to 24.03.1977. Thereafter, she joined Government service on 29.11.1990. This Court allowed the petitioner to make a representation to the authorities for passing a speaking order and speaking order has been passed on 13.12.2021, wherein, the authorities have noticed that there is a gap of 13 years, 8 months and 4 days in joining Government service from the period of service rendered with the private institution and, therefore, the claim for counting the said service for pensionary benefits, has been denied. No ground has been raised as to how the said period can be counted after a long gap of 13 years, 8 months and 4 days. 4.

Keeping in view the above, the present petition is found to be wholly frivolous and abuse of process of Court. Accordingly, the same is dismissed with costs of Rs.10,000/- to be deposited with the High Court Legal Services Committee and to be recovered as arrears of land revenue, if the same is not deposited.
